Understanding Somatic Healing

Somatic healing is a holistic approach to healing that focuses on the mind-body connection. It recognizes that our physical and emotional well-being are deeply intertwined, and that addressing both aspects is crucial for overall wellness.

The Principles of Somatic Healing

Somatic healing is based on several key principles:

  1. Embodiment: Somatic healing emphasizes the importance of being present in your body and cultivating a deep awareness of bodily sensations, movements, and emotions.
  2. Regulation: It involves learning to regulate your nervous system, allowing you to manage stress, anxiety, and other overwhelming emotions more effectively.
  3. Release and Integration: Somatic healing helps release stored tension and trauma from the body, facilitating integration and healing on a deep level.

How Somatic Healing Works

Somatic healing practices vary, but they often involve a combination of body-centered therapies, mindfulness techniques, and psychotherapy. Here are a few commonly used approaches:

1. Somatic Experiencing

Somatic Experiencing, developed by Dr. Peter Levine, focuses on releasing traumatic energy stored in the body through gentle body awareness and movement. By carefully titrating the intensity of traumatic memories, individuals can gradually restore a sense of safety and regulation.

2. Body Psychotherapy

Body psychotherapy integrates talk therapy with somatic techniques, allowing individuals to explore and process emotions through bodily sensations. It helps individuals gain a deeper understanding of the connections between their psychological experiences and bodily responses, leading to healing and integration.

3. Mindfulness-Based Stress Reduction (MBSR)

MBSR combines mindfulness meditation, gentle movement, and body awareness to reduce stress and promote overall well-being. By cultivating present-moment awareness, individuals can develop a greater sense of acceptance and resilience in the face of challenging experiences.

The Benefits of Somatic Healing

Somatic healing offers numerous benefits:

  • Reduced physical and emotional tension: Somatic healing techniques help release tension and stress stored in the body, leading to a sense of relaxation and ease.
  • Improved self-awareness and self-regulation: By developing a deeper connection with the body, individuals can better understand their emotions and regulate their responses to stressors.
  • Enhanced resilience and stress management skills: Somatic healing equips individuals with tools to effectively manage stress and build resilience in the face of challenges.
  • Increased body-mind connection and overall well-being: Through somatic practices, individuals can cultivate a stronger connection between their physical sensations, emotions, and thoughts, leading to a more integrated and balanced sense of well-being.

Is Somatic Healing Right for You?

Somatic healing can be beneficial for individuals dealing with various challenges, including but not limited to:

  • Trauma: Somatic healing approaches are particularly effective in addressing the impacts of trauma and supporting recovery.
  • Chronic pain: By exploring the mind-body connection, somatic healing can help individuals manage and reduce chronic pain.
  • Anxiety and depression: Somatic healing techniques can provide individuals with practical tools to alleviate symptoms of anxiety and depression.
  • Stress-related disorders: Somatic healing practices help individuals regulate their nervous system and manage stress-related disorders such as post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D) and burnout.
  • Body image and self-esteem issues: Somatic healing fosters a positive relationship with the body, leading to improved body image and self-esteem.

However, it is important to consult with a qualified somatic practitioner to determine if somatic healing is the right approach for you and your specific needs.
